Graphing Real Spherical Harmonics in Desmos Calculator
In this video, I graph out the real spherical harmonics using the amazing Desmos graphing calculator via a project someone made. I do a quick breakdown of the formulas they used, noting the added normalization constants, and how it matches up with our derived formulas from solving Laplace's equation in spherical coordinates. I also show what effects tinkering with the principal, orbital angular momentum, and magnetic quantum numbers has on the resulting 3D figures!
